General specs
- Product Status: Active
- Type: Laser Diode Driver (Fiber Optic)
- Data Rate: 4.25Gbps
- Number of Channels: 1
- Voltage - Supply: 2.9V ~ 3.6V
- Current - Supply: 40 mA
- Current - Modulation: 11.5mA
- Current - Bias: 11 mA
- Operating Temperature: -40°C ~ 85°C
- Package / Case: 20-VFQFN Exposed Pad
- Supplier Device Package: 20-QFN (4x4)
- Mounting Type: Surface Mount
